Speed and collisions down following introduction of 20mph zones

Wirral Council says the average speed of vehicles has reduced since the introduction of new 20mph limits in West Kirby, and there has been an overall reduction in the number of collisions resulting in people being killed or injured. Bikers saddle up for static ride in aid of prostate cancer charity

West Kirby Rotary Club are getting on their exercise bikes on Saturday 21 June to raise money for charity.
